Each One Teach One 



Its about sustainability. If you're taught something it's your responsibility to teach it to some one else



Each One Teach One involves skilling up a crew of young people to create and deliver different workshop programs for young people and service providers which directly address young people's ongoing local issues such as racism, gangs, police harassment and safety at train stations. Through this initiative, young people become the peace builders in the communities and get to learn how to get along, build peace in the community, hot to achieve their dreams and solve problems through creative means

Each One Teach One has 6 Key Objectives

  1. Youth driven process - To ensure the project is youth driven at all times

  2. The Crew - To create a strong team of young arts/ cultural/ youth workers  inspired, willing and capable of achieving the vision of the project

  3. Local Issues - To create safe spaces for young people to address local issues

  4. Young people's skills - To identify and develop a network of young people in the community and support their growth and dreams

  5. Showcasing - To showcase the work developed by young people in the community and support their growth and dreams

  6. Sustainability -  To have the work valued, supported and sustained within the broader community

Initiative Aim




Creating an empowered community of young people who respect each other's cultures, who share their knowledge and skills with each other and the broader community. Young people teach and learn how to get along, build peace in the community, how to achieve their dreams and solve problems through creative means.
